CHAPTER 86
(Senate Bill 570)

AN ACT to repeal and re-enact, with amendments, Section 26-3(a) of Article 33
of the Annotated Code of Maryland (1971 Replacement Volume and 1972
Supplement), title "Election Code," subtitle "Fair Election Practices," to
provide for the time of filing appointment of treasurer and appointing
replacement in case of resignation of candidate's treasurer.

SECTION 1. BE IT ENACTED BY TH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F
MARYLAND, That Section 26-3(a) of Article 33 of the Annotated Code of
Maryland (1971 Replacement Volume and 1972 Supplement), title "Election
Code," subtitle "Fair Election Practices," be and it is hereby repealed and
re-enacted, with amendments, to read as follows:

26-3.

(a)(l) Each candidate for nomination for, or election to, public or party office,
upon or before, and as a condition precedent to qualifying as such candidate, shall
appoint one campaign treasurer and shall file the name and address of the
campaign treasurer with the board or with the State Administrative Board of
Election Laws as provided in subsection (c) of this section. Every treasurer so
appointed shall accept such appointment, in writing, prior to filing thereof. The
board or the State Administrative Board of Election Laws shall not accept any
certificate of candidacy, EITHER FINALLY OR CONDITIONALLY, unless the
name of the treasurer has PREVIOUSLY been filed with it as provided in this
subsection.

(2) A TREASURER WHO RESIGNS SHALL DO SO IN A WRITING
SIGNED BY HIM, FILED WITH THE BOARD OR WITH THE STATE
ADMINISTRATIVE BOARD OF ELECTION LAWS WHERE THE
ORIGINAL APPOINTMENT WAS FILED. THE CANDIDATE
FORTHWITH SHALL APPOINT AND FILE A NEW TREASURER IN
ACCORDANCE WITH THIS SECTION.

[(2)] (3) No member of the State Administrative Board of Election Laws,
member of any board, or any permanent, part-time, or temporary employee of
either shall be a treasurer, subtreasurer, or political agent of any candidate,
combination of candidates, or political committee during any part of his tenure in
office or employment.

SECTION 2. AND BE IT FURTHER ENACTED, That this Act shall take
effect July 1, 1973.

Approved April 26, 1973.
